Uploaded image for project: 'Log4j 2'
  1. Log4j 2
  2. LOG4J2-2251

PatternLayout not worling properly

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Open
    • Major
    • Resolution: Unresolved
    • 2.10.0
    • None
    • None
    • None

    Description

      In PatternLayout log not worling for %M (%method) and %L (%line)

       

      Example log4j2.properties

       

      appender.console.type = Console
      appender.console.name = STDOUT
      appender.console.layout.type = PatternLayout
      appender.console.layout.pattern = %d{yyyy-MM-dd' 'HH:mm:ss,SSSZ} %-5p [%t] %c{10}:%M:%L - %m%n 
      logger.console.name = my.package
      logger.console.level = info
      logger.console.additivity = false
      logger.console.appenderRef.rolling.ref = STDOUT
      
      rootLogger.level = info
      rootLogger.appenderRef.stdout.ref = STDOUT
      

       

      Current output is:

      2018-02-14 15:57:00,001-0400 INFO  [myThread] my.package.MyClass:: - some log message

       

      Expected outoput is:

      2018-02-14 15:57:00,001-0400 INFO  [myThread] my.package.MyClass:myMethod:10 - some log message

       

      Attachments

        Activity

          People

            Unassigned Unassigned
            cvertiz Cristian Manuel Vertiz Fernandez
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

            Dates

              Created:
              Updated: